Following the release of last year’s Sleeptalking, Victorian artist Nancie Schipper has attracted a lot of fans with her triple j dubbed “irresistibly catchy pop music”.
The 18-year-old songwriter is back now with a brand new single Long Fall, premiering today on theMusic.com.au.
Schipper says the single came about after listening to a “lot of sad pop songs”.
“I was inspired by those big TV moments where one character tries to save another when its already too late," Schipper said.
